The Young People's Therapeutic Project: An Evaluation
Montgomery-Devlin, Jacqui
Child Care in Practice, v10 n1 p7-19 Jan 2004
In March 2002 an evaluation report was produced on the details of the work undertaken by Barnardo's Young People's Therapeutic Project (YPTP)during its initial 3-year pilot phase. One of the aims of the report was to demonstrate the effectiveness of intervention in this sensitive area of work with young people and to evaluate activity levels. The challenge is to build on the findings of this report to inform policy, practice and strategic planning for this group of young people. The full report contains the findings of the pilot phase of the project, October 1998-June 2001. It considers the origins of the project and why it remains so valuable. It examines the young people referred to the project, the behaviour that led to the referral, the work that was undertaken with the young people, and measures some pre-involvement and post-involvement outcomes. The report then presents the views of young people, parents, carers and professionals before finally seeking to draw out of the analysis some key findings, discussion points and recommendations for the future work of the YPTP, or for other similar projects. This article provides a summary of this report.
